HackerCouch is "Hospitality for Hackers". Here's how it goes:

  • Fork this repo
  • Add your own markdown file with your nick (perhaps twitter/github handle?) in the _couches directory
  • You file a Pull Request on github
  • Make sure the build passes
  • Go check hackercouch.com the next time you are travelling.

See add.md for more detailed instructions.

Development

  • HackerCouch uses Jekyll Collections heavily
  • Hosted on Github Pages, duh.
  • Builds use Travis, and make sure that the site has proper html before its deployed
  • html-proofer for html linting + link checks
  • Quickstart

    . ./_script/setup-env.sh
    gem install bundler
    bundle install
    jekyll serve --watch

    And open http://localhost:4000 in your browser.

    Troubleshooting

    • If your bundle fails due Nokogiri and you're on OSX, try running this first: xcode-select --install

    This uses Jekyll collections and the base Jekyll theme. The very little code here is licensed under the MIT License. However, everything under the _couches directory is licensed under the CC0 license. If you file a PR to this repo, you agree to having your "couch information" available under this license.

    The minimum required information is your nick, city and country code.
